Transaction c2c3113f54ffeb909942553a35894ac2f4b8d1a3f78b711e95e40290db77aa28

61 Input
2 Outputs
  • c2c3113f54ffeb909942553a35894ac2f4b8d1a3f78b711e95e40290db77aa28:0
  • value  2333564897
    address  1Gy4iHz61x7Zdurgu3dhgz1bhfmUepucEW
  • c2c3113f54ffeb909942553a35894ac2f4b8d1a3f78b711e95e40290db77aa28:1
  • value  1917
    address  1882QCJXR27XjWZyqRqUCY57JvMCZuXbWd